Having problems playing Super Smash Bros. Brawl on your Wii?
You’re not alone. In fact, Nintendo has set up a special support page for people with this problem. This has, no doubt, angered many Super Smash Bros. fans who have waited for the game after delays set back the release date, only to find out their Wii won’t even play it.
Since the game is a dual layered DVD with a lot of memory stored on it, some Wii’s are having trouble reading the disc. According to Nintendo, “A very small percentage of Wii consoles may have trouble consistently reading data off this large capacity disc if there is some contamination on the lens of the disc drive. Nintendo has specialized cleaning equipment that can resolve this problem.”
Please note: If you have this problem, simply exchanging your copy of the game for another will not make a difference. It is a console problem that Nintendo needs to fix. There will be no charge to send your console in and have it repaired, and Nintendo promises to upgrade shipping services for a fast turnaround to get you back into the Brawl.
